Halloween is just around the corner, and it seems fitting that Will Wade, the new N.C. State basketball coach, might want to don a Norman Sloan mask. Wade's arrival in Raleigh has been nothing short of dramatic, with his mouth running off about Carolina, a clear indication of his strong feelings towards the rivalry. But what does he truly know about this intense competition?
Wade's criticism of Hubert Davis and the Tar Heels has already sparked debate. Darrion Williams, a star guard on the team, has come to the defense of his former teammates, showcasing the passion and loyalty that define this rivalry. And in a surprising turn of events, the NCAA Division I Administrative Committee has proposed allowing student-athletes to bet on pro sports. This shift in policy has sparked debates about the integrity of the game.
